On , OSHA opened a referral safety inspection of TRIPLE STICKS FOODS, LLC in 9200 W MAIN ST, BELLEVILLE, IL 62223 (NAICS 311991). OSHA activity number 345988612.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

Citations
2 citations on file for this inspection.
1910.147 C04 II B
- Issued
- Oct 31, 2022
- Penalty
- Initial $9,324 · Current $5,594 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.147(c)(4)(ii)(B):The energy control procedures did not clearly and specifically outline the steps for shutting down, isolating, blocking and securing machines or equipment to control hazardous energy: On or about May 23, 2022, the employer's energy control procedure for a Barrington Servo Flowwrap, Model # BPS-600S, Serial Number 151520, did not clearly and specifically outline the steps for shutting down, isolating, blocking and securing the machine to control thermal hazards.

1910.147 D
- Issued
- Oct 31, 2022
- Penalty
- Initial $7,458 · Current $4,475 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.147(d): The established procedure for the application of energy control (the lockout or tagout procedures) did not cover the actions listed in and was not done in sequence as required by 29 CFR 1910.147(d)(1)-(6): On and about May 23, 2022, an employee was exposed to machine and thermal hazards while attempting to unjam product stuck in a Barrington Servo Flowwrap, Model # BPS-600S, Serial Number 151520. The employer failed to implement energy control application steps as the machine was not shut down or turned off to perform the service work [per the 1910.147(d)(2) requirements]. As a result, the remaining applicable energy control elements, involving machine isolation [(d)(3)], LOTO device application [(d)(4)], dissipation of residual energy [(d)(5)(i)], and verification of isolation [(d)(6)], were not implemented to protect employees from machine servicing hazards.
